Skip to content

Basic Components基于Element的组件库

对element-plus的部分组件进行功能扩展

快速开始

环境支持

由于是对element-plus的二次封装,同时基于vue3,因此不支持ie11

IEFirefoxChromeSafari
Edge ≥ 79Firefox ≥ 78Chrome ≥ 64Safari ≥ 12

安装

根据项目的lock文件选择对应的安装方式

shell
pnpm i @sepveneto/basic-comp
shell
yarn add @sepveneto/basic-comp
shell
npm i @sepveneto/basic-comp

用法

全局引用

js
import { createApp } from 'vue'
import basicComp from '@sepveneto/basic-comp'
import '@sepveneto/basic-comp/css'

createApp().use(BasicComp).mount('#app');

插件支持

可以在tsconfig.json中通过compilerOptions.type指定全局组件类型

json
{
  "compilerOptions": {
    // ...
    "types": ["@sepveneto/basic-comp/global"]
  }
}